ZnO和金属单质催化尿素醇解法制备碳酸二甲酯的研究

摘    要:使用不同方法制备ZnO催化剂并对其催化活性进行了比较,选出了高催化活性的催化剂,找到了合成碳酸二甲酯(DMC)的最佳工艺条件并且对催化剂进行了XRD和SEM表征.同时对3种金属单质进行了活性比较,得到镁粉有高的催化活性,并提出了镁粉催化反应的机理.同时,本实验还优化了通气方式.

Synthesis of Dimethyl Carbonate through Alcoholysis of Urea Over Zinc Oxide and Metal Catalyst

Abstract:Different methods were employed to prepare zinc oxide catalysts. And the activity of catalysts was compared. Then the catalyst that has high activity was screened out, and the optimal technologic conditions of synthesis of dimethyl carbonate were confirmed. XRD and SEM were employed to characterize catalyst. Through comparing the activity of three metals, the results showed that magnesium powder has higher activity of catalyst. And mechanism for the catalytic reaction over magnesium powder catalyst was proposed. The aeration mode was also optimized.
